Lagos State Governor Babajide Sanwo-Olu has extended his sympathies to Gbadebo Rhodes-Vivour, the governorship candidate for the African Democratic Congress in Lagos State, following the death of his mother, Mrs. Nkechi Stella Rhodes-Vivour. The governor conveyed his condolences on behalf of his family, the government, and the people of Lagos State.
On behalf of my family, the government and good people of Lagos State, I sympathise with Mr. Gbadebo Rhodes-Vivour, his siblings, and other family members on the demise of Mrs. Nkechi Stella Rhodes-Vivour.
In a statement issued by his Special Adviser on Media and Publicity, Gboyega Akosile, Governor Sanwo-Olu encouraged Rhodes-Vivour and his siblings to accept the loss as the will of God. He emphasized drawing strength from the exemplary life the deceased lived, remembering her for her wisdom and positive impact on those around her. Sanwo-Olu prayed for the peaceful repose of Mrs. Rhodes-Vivour's soul and for comfort for her grieving family during this difficult period.
The death of a loved one is painful, but we must take solace in God in a life well lived by the deceased. I know this is a painful loss to the Rhodes-Vivour family, as the late matriarch will be sorely missed for the elderly and wise counsel she was known for.
Gbadebo Rhodes-Vivour had announced his mother's death on his X handle. The family, in a statement signed by his brother Olawale Rhodes-Vivour, described the late Mrs. Rhodes-Vivour as a "loving wife, devoted mother and grandmother" whose life was characterized by love and selflessness. Funeral arrangements are expected to be announced in due course.
May God grant her eternal rest and grant the family the fortitude to bear the loss.
The family's memorial tribute highlighted Mrs. Rhodes-Vivour's kindness and unwavering love, stating that her presence provided a sense of home and peace. They affirmed that her influence remains unshaken in the hearts of her loved ones, even in her absence.
She loved fiercely and gave endlessly. In her arms we found home; in her smile, we found peace. A wife who cherished, a mother who nurtured – her love was our shelter, and it remains, unshaken, in every heart she held.
